Job Description Summary

The Finance Manager is responsible for ensuring technical accounting compliance, financial and operational internal controls, process simplification and operational excellence to deliver accurate financial reporting and analysis, for the Aero Services South Europe contract portfolio, plus to oversee all EMEA and Asia activities. More broadly, the contract finance manager owns wing-to-wing project execution accounting, including margin reviews, closing the books and balance sheet reviews. Accountable for ensuring ledger fidelity in line with GAAP & STAT accounting policies & standards as also for Audit & Compliance.

Roles and Responsibilities:

  • Manage financial reporting and closing of projects in accordance with US GAAP, for Aero Services South Europe portfolio
  • Oversee project accounting tasks (closing, reporting, rev rec booking, RPO reporting etc) for all EMEA and Asia pole
  • Provide operations financial systems support (ERP cost accumulation, rev rec, billing, etc.)
  • Be the primary leader in ensuring compliance in financial reporting for assigned portfolio
  • Strengthen Balance Sheet position and drive cash targets, key point of contact for audit requests for assigned portfolio, key finance partner for ERP transformations / migrations
  • Lead timely and accurate CSA Margin Reviews, as well as anticipating risks and opportunities impacting contracts’ productivity and margin
  • Continuously focus on driving process simplification to improve our external customer focus and risk management
  • Provide ad-hoc support & participation in critical business analytics and key project support (i.e., new system / tool implementations) as directed by management
  • Have frequent interaction with ITR Managing Director to provide insight and decision-making support to ensure delivery of commitments
  • Drive continued integration with commercial processes and deal reviews
  • Drive timely execution of jobs with fulfillment partners to ensure customer required dates are met, and costs are captured correctly and timely

Required Qualifications:

  • Bachelor's degree from an accredited university or college in finance / accounting, or a related field
  • Minimum 5 years of experience in contract accounting or a similar role
  • Strong verbal and written communication skills in English
  • Advanced technical skills in Excel, Word and PowerPoint to analyze information to build reports and presentation
  • Having experience in aero service contract accounting area

GE Vernova is a planned purpose-built company on a mission to electrify the planet while simultaneously working to decarbonize it. Founded on February 28, 2023, GE Vernova builds upon over 130 years of experience in the energy sector. The company is the result of a spin-off from General Electric, bringing together a broad portfolio of energy technologies and services.

With approximately 75,000 employees globally and operations in over 100 countries, GE Vernova is a significant player in energy production. The company boasts a technology base that generates about 25% of the world's electricity, leveraging approximately 55,000 wind turbines and 7,000 gas turbines. The organization is committed to sustainable energy solutions, aiming for carbon neutrality in its operations by 2030. Under the leadership of CEO Scott Strazik, GE Vernova unites its legacy of innovation with modern energy demands, delivering solutions that are vital for health, safety, and improving the quality of life while embracing the urgent need for action against climate change.
